BX-22 front loader won\'t rollback
My BX-22 is just 4 months out of warranty, and now the front loader won't rollback. When I move the control valve to rollback, the engine groans a little like pressure is being applied, but the bucket won't move. I thought maybe the bucket or cylinder was stuck/bad so I tried to force the bucket rollback by backing up while the bucket was over a tree stump and moving the level to rollback, but this was a bad idea causing hydraulic fluid to spew from the control valve. It appears that the (husco) control valve is bad, like a relief valve is not relieving. Should I just replace the control valve? Or try to rebuild it? Any other ideas?
